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5578 65955950099 316285850 23645 4142
39 702398 874599
39 702398 874599
11 3787 86603
All about undefined
Interested in learning more?
39 702398 874599
11 3787 86603
See more
4868689 33542343605 582607058
59308131134 72928832265 6085
See more
62392824 60870690
3175 081384950 19727861048
See more